1. Understanding A4 Paper Specifications

A4 paper is specified by its measurements of 210 mm x 297 mm (8.27 in x 11.69 in). The International Organization for Standardization (ISO) has standardized this size as part of the A series paper sizes defined in ISO 216. A4 paper is typically used for letterheads, reports, and other documents. Here's a quick referral table:

AspectDetails
Measurements210 mm x 297 mm
Weight Options70gsm, 80gsm, 100gsm, etc.
CompleteSmooth, textured, glossy
Common UsesPrinting, copying, drawing

3. Kinds Of A4 Paper Available

A4 paper is available in numerous types, each fit for various applications. Below is a list of common A4 paper types:

Here's a table summing up the various types of A4 paper:

TypeDescriptionUses
Standard CopyEveryday printing paperReports, documents
Image PaperHigh-contrast imaging paperPictures, graphics
CardstockThick paper suitable for tough tasksBusiness cards, covers
Recycled PaperEnvironment-friendly paper made from wasteGeneral printing
Specialty PaperDeveloped for unique applicationsLabels, transparencies
